Avatr has opened presales for the 06T wagon on April 8, with four variants priced between 229,900 and 279,900 yuan (31,800 – 38,700 USD). The model is scheduled for official launch on April 22, according to D-Auto.
Avatr 06T Presale Pricing Table
| Variant | Powertrain | Key Configuration | Presale Price (yuan) | USD |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Elite Dual-Motor | BEV | Dual-motor rear-drive | 229,900 | 31,800 |
| Max Dual-Motor | BEV | Higher-spec dual-motor | 249,900 | 34,500 |
| Max Dual-Motor | EREV | Dual-motor + 1.5T range extender | 249,900 | 34,500 |
| Performance Tri-Motor | BEV | Tri-motor AWD (955 hp) | 279,900 | 38,700 |
Wagon format with updated design
The Avatr 06T is positioned as a wagon derivative of the 06 sedan, adopting a fastback-style rear with a large tailgate rather than a traditional boxy estate shape. Exterior design remains largely consistent at the front, including the signature “7-shaped” daytime running lights.
Changes focus on the rear, where a more extended roofline and a standard roof rack rated at 75 kg improve practicality. The trunk capacity is listed at 517 litres. A full-width rear light bar and sporty lower bumper are also introduced.
Huawei stack expands
The model integrates Huawei’s latest intelligent driving and cockpit systems. It features a new-generation 896-line lidar sensor paired with ADS 4.1 driver assistance.
Inside, the vehicle features a 15.6-inch central display and a 35.4-inch integrated instrument screen. The HarmonySpace 5 system runs alongside Huawei’s MoLA large model. Front seats feature a “zero-gravity” configuration, while rear seats offer heating, ventilation, and massage.
Earlier disclosures indicated the 06T would be among the first Avatr models to adopt Huawei’s next-generation lidar stack, positioning it within the brand’s latest technology cycle.

Dual powertrain strategy
The 06T continues Avatr’s dual-powertrain approach, offering both battery-electric and extended-range variants.
The BEV version comes in dual-motor rear-drive and tri-motor all-wheel-drive configurations. The top variant delivers a combined output approaching previously reported figures of around 955 hp, with acceleration down to 2.78 seconds.
The extended-range version pairs a 1.5T engine with a 45.06 kWh battery, delivering 330 km of pure electric range and up to 1250 km combined range under CLTC conditions.
Positioning in the segment
Based on presale pricing and specifications, the Avatr 06T targets premium electric wagons and crossovers. Chinese media comparisons include models such as Nio ET5 Touring and Zeekr 7 GT.
As a later entrant, the 06T combines Huawei’s latest hardware stack with both BEV and EREV configurations, expanding choice within the segment.
